Shade: 11" H x 4.5" W x 4.5" D Stilnovo was an Italian lighting and design company founded in 1946, in Milan by the well-known Italian designer Bruno Gatta. During the Mid-Century Modern era the Stilnovo brand was one of the most pioneered lighting design companies in Italy, also known as the Stilnovo Period.
